Transaction 327d22293057ac265bf990743518cdfd643b7287910507a837ceaf1e571b141e

1 Input
2 Outputs
  • 327d22293057ac265bf990743518cdfd643b7287910507a837ceaf1e571b141e:0
  • value  743129
    address  3EMtzBmsFjiPVC5btXX6v3jP2hBMZo4frj
  • 327d22293057ac265bf990743518cdfd643b7287910507a837ceaf1e571b141e:1
  • value  27067238
    address  3C63qx6UyCSji9GDTPFu3JFTSnLKtZo91r